## Who to Contact: ReminderLoop Appointment Job

The ReminderLoop job sends next-day appointment reminders for Brightfen Clinic each evening at 18:00. If patients report missing or duplicate reminders, first check the job's last-run status on the Opsboard. Delivery failures are usually carrier-side and resolve within an hour. For anything involving skipped batches or wrong appointment times, escalate to the scheduling platform team at the address below.

pager mailbox: belix@braskforge.corp

Bulk edits in the Copperline admin table are gated behind the release manager role. Select rows via the header checkbox, then apply changes from the Actions menu; edits queue asynchronously and can be cancelled for up to two minutes. Anything touching more than 500 rows requires a dry-run preview first. Failed rows are logged but not retried automatically. The full procedure and rollback steps are documented here.

wiki page, baguf-kahap: https://confluence.tolvaqsys.internal/browse/display/projects/8d5f528f

## Dependency Pinning Policy: Contacts

Welcome to the Larkfield platform team. All services must pin direct dependencies to exact versions; transitive pins are managed by the Quiverlock tool. Exceptions require written approval and a documented rollback plan. The policy is maintained by the Build Hygiene group under Priya Thandal. For clarifications, exception requests, or tooling issues, reach the group here.

alerts address for baduf-hahap: istwyn@torvaio.internal

☐ Key Ceremony Step 14 — Per-Tenant Rate Quotas (Veldrane Gateway). Before sealing the signing enclave, confirm that the quota manifest for all tenants on the Brightmoor cluster has been snapshotted and counter-signed by two ceremony witnesses. Verify that the burst multiplier for tier-one tenants matches the values ratified at the Harwick review, and that no quota override flags remain active. Once both witnesses initial the ledger, the escrow officer will read aloud the phrase recorded below.

vault phrase of fajof-hahag = belax-quenvan-olieth-fenwyn-druwyn-silmir-fraeth